    Combined training heart failure fitness boost

    The integration of combined training programs has emerged as a powerful method to enhance fitness outcomes in patients with heart failure. With heart failure affecting over 64 million individuals globally, its growing prevalence underscores the urgent need for effective interventions. Combined training, which includes both aerobic and resistance exercises, represents a critical shift in managing this chronic condition, aiming to improve patients’ quality of life and physical capabilities.

    Combined Training in Heart Failure

    Research has demonstrated that combined training heart failure fitness programs significantly boost overall health in patients. By incorporating both cardiovascular and strength components, these programs target different aspects of physical fitness. This holistic approach leads to improved cardiovascular capacity, better muscle strength, and enhanced overall endurance. Furthermore, by engaging in this type of training, patients often experience a reduction in the symptoms associated with heart failure, such as fatigue and shortness of breath, which can dramatically improve their daily functioning.

    Key Benefits of Combined Training

    One of the primary advantages of combined training lies in its dual focus. Aerobic exercises improve heart and lung function, while resistance training increases muscular strength. Consequently, this combination helps in reducing hospitalizations and enhances the quality of life for those affected. Additionally, implementing these training regimes under professional guidance ensures the exercises are tailored to individual needs, maximizing safety and effectiveness.

    Implementation and Impact

    Healthcare providers increasingly recommend combined training protocols as a complement to traditional heart failure treatments. As a result, patients often notice improved physical abilities, ranging from better mobility to increased energy levels. This method also serves as a preventive measure by potentially slowing the progression of heart failure symptoms. Additionally, incorporating such training within rehabilitation programs facilitates better adherence, as varied exercise can boost motivation.

    The implications of these findings have prompted health practitioners to rethink conventional approaches. By prioritizing combined training, medical teams can offer comprehensive, patient-centered care aimed at significantly enhancing patients’ lives. As heart failure incidence continues to rise, innovative interventions such as these play a pivotal role in public health strategies.

    Key Takeaways

    • Combined training enhances both cardiovascular and muscular health in heart failure patients.
    • These programs significantly reduce heart failure symptoms, improving daily life.
    • Integrating combined training into rehabilitation can slow disease progression.
